Patent number: 11861916Abstract: A method for monitoring driver alertness in a vehicle is disclosed. Image data representing images of an eye of a driver are obtained, the images having been captured while the driver is operating the vehicle. An eye openness measure of the eye of the driver is computed, based on the image data. A determination is made that the driver is in an unsafe state for driving based on the eye openness measure, and an alert is generated, while the driver is operating the vehicle, based on determining that the driver is in the unsafe state.Type: GrantFiled: October 5, 2021Date of Patent: January 2, 2024Assignee: YAZAKI CORPORATIONInventors: Sai Anitha Kiron Vedantam, Sivashankar Yoganathan, Anand Ganesan Kaygee

Publication number: 20230191919Abstract: A method for controlling a powertrain of an electric vehicle. The method includes receiving a torque demand signal. Thereafter, a future power loss within the powertrain is estimated as a function of a torque distribution between at least two electric traction machines of the powertrain. Alternatively or additionally the loss can be estimated as a function of a free rolling state of at least one of the electric machines. Subsequently, a torque distribution between the electric traction machines is determined and/or a free rolling state of at least one of the electric machines is determined which minimizes the future power loss. Moreover, a corresponding data processing device, a corresponding computer program and a corresponding computer-readable medium are presented. Moreover, a powertrain for an electric vehicle is described. The powertrain includes such a data processing device and at least two electric traction machines and/or a clutch device.Type: ApplicationFiled: December 16, 2022Publication date: June 22, 2023Inventors: Anand GANESAN, Avanish RAJ, Dhananjay YADAV, Shemsedin Nursebo SALIH

Patent number: 10651984Abstract: Disclosed is a technique for managing access by a portable device to an in-vehicle router system (IVRS). The IVRS determines network access privilege of the portable device located within the vehicle. The portable device determines whether it is connected to a wireless access point (AP) of the IVRS or a rogue network. The portable device transmits a first token to the wireless AP, via a first communication link implementing a first protocol stack, to prompt the wireless AP to reply with a second token. The portable device receives the second token via a second communication link implementing a second protocol stack different than the first protocol stack between the portable device and the IVRS. The portable device determines whether the second token matches the first token. If the second token is determined to match the first token, the portable device authenticates the wireless AP.Type: GrantFiled: August 10, 2018Date of Patent: May 12, 2020Assignee: Yazaki CorporationInventors: Sivashankar Yoganathan, Anand Ganesan Kaygee, Michael David Dipperstein, Roy Lujan Soto

Patent number: 10567571Abstract: Disclosed is a technique for managing communications of portable devices within a vehicle through an in-vehicle router system. The in-vehicle router system includes a plurality of out-of-band interfaces used to determine a user type associated with a portable device used to manage a connection with a wireless access point. The out-of-band interface receives a query from a portable device via a first communication link. The query includes identifying information of the portable device and a request for network credentials to a second communication link with a wireless access point. A user type is determined based on a location of the out-of-band interface and a unique identifier. Network credentials associated with the determined user type are retrieved. The network credentials are provided to the portable device via the first communication link. Access to the second communication link is restricted based on the user type and/or vehicle status information.Type: GrantFiled: July 13, 2018Date of Patent: February 18, 2020Assignee: Yazaki CorporationInventors: Sivashankar Yoganathan, Anand Ganesan Kaygee, Michael David Dipperstein, Roy Lujan Soto

Publication number: 20180300791Abstract: The present invention relates to a method and system for recommending fitting footwear. The method includes receiving, by a footwear recommendation system, a plurality of still images associated with at least one foot of a user. At least one of the still images includes information of a standard reference object placed proximate to the at least one foot of the user. The still images are processed to generate a digital geometric profile representing the at least one foot of the user. Set of foot measurements is extracted from the digital geometric profile to classify the digital geometric profile into foot type data. The digital geometric profile and the foot type data together are stored as a foot geometric profile. At least one fitting footwear is identified for the user based on the foot geometric profile. Moreover, display of the at least one fitting footwear on the user device is initiated.Type: ApplicationFiled: May 18, 2016Publication date: October 18, 2018Applicant: EMBL RETAIL INC.Inventors: Anand GANESAN, Shabari RAJE, Mukul KELKAR, Ponnuswamy NATHAN SENTHIL
